首先,須要有Mingw;windows
其次,須要有一個icon文件,若是demo.ico;code
第三,寫一個rc文件,如demo.rc
編譯
demo ICON "demo.ico"
第四,生成res文件
gcc
x86環境:windres demo.rc -O coff -o demo.res x64環境:windres demo.rc demo_icon.o
第五,在nim文件頂部加上
gc
when defined(gcc) and defined(windows): when defined(x86): {.link: "demo.res".} else: {.link: "demo_icon.o".}
第六,將*.res文件(或者*_icon.o文件)與源代碼文件放在同一目錄下,而後正常編譯就能夠了。im